Climatize features and specs

  • Accessible Climate Investing
    Climatize allows everyday individuals to invest in clean energy projects with low minimum investments, making climate-focused investing accessible to people who may not have large amounts of capital.
  • Direct Impact on Clean Energy
    The platform connects investors directly with real clean energy and sustainability projects such as solar installations, allowing users to see the tangible environmental impact of their investments.
  • Mission-Driven Platform
    Climatize is built with a clear mission to accelerate the transition to clean energy by democratizing access to climate finance, appealing to environmentally conscious investors who want their money to make a difference.
  • Educational Component
    The platform helps educate users about climate investing and clean energy finance, making it easier for newcomers to understand the space and make informed decisions about sustainable investments.
  • Community Building
    Climatize fosters a community of climate-conscious investors, creating a network effect where like-minded individuals can collectively contribute to funding the clean energy transition.

Possible disadvantages of Climatize

  • Limited Track Record
    As a relatively young and niche platform, Climatize has a limited operating history compared to established investment platforms, which may make it harder for investors to evaluate long-term performance and reliability.
  • Limited Investment Options
    The platform may offer a relatively narrow selection of projects compared to larger investment platforms, potentially limiting diversification opportunities for investors.
  • Liquidity Concerns
    Investments in clean energy projects through Climatize may be illiquid, meaning investors could have difficulty selling or exiting their positions before a project's term is complete.
  • Returns Uncertainty
    Clean energy project investments can carry risks related to project performance, regulatory changes, and market conditions, and returns may not be guaranteed or competitive with other investment options.
  • Niche Market Appeal
    The platform primarily appeals to environmentally motivated investors, which limits its broader market reach and may result in slower growth and fewer resources compared to mainstream investment platforms.

Koding features and specs

  • Integrated Development Environment (IDE)
    Koding offers an integrated development environment that supports multiple programming languages, which streamlines the development process by providing tools and features in one platform.
  • Cloud-based
    Being a cloud-based platform, Koding allows you to work on your projects from anywhere with an internet connection, fostering better collaboration and convenience.
  • Pre-configured Environments
    Koding provides pre-configured development environments for various technologies, allowing users to bypass lengthy setup processes and start coding immediately.
  • Collaboration Features
    The platform includes collaboration tools such as shared terminals and real-time code collaboration, which are useful for team projects and pair programming.
  • Scalability
    Koding's infrastructure can scale according to the needs of the user, making it suitable for both individual developers and larger development teams.

Possible disadvantages of Koding

  • Pricing
    While Koding offers a free tier, more advanced features and greater resources typically require a paid subscription, which might not be affordable for all users.
  • Performance
    Some users have reported performance issues, especially when working with more resource-intensive projects, as cloud environments can occasionally be slower compared to local machines.
  • Learning Curve
    Although it is feature-rich, the platform can be intimidating for beginners due to its complex interface and extensive toolset.
  • Dependency on Internet
    As a cloud-based platform, Koding requires a stable internet connection for optimal performance, which might be a limitation in areas with poor connectivity.
  • Limited Customization
    Users might find the pre-configured environments limiting if they have specific customization requirements that are not supported out of the box.
